CarePros is seeking a Lead Child and Youth Care Worker who will support youths in achieving their goals. This role will allow you to demonstrate your expertise in trauma-informed care, mentoring, and relationship-building with youth facing complex behavioral and mental health challenges. Your contributions will be vital to the teams’ success as you work closely with program supervisors.
Key Responsibilities:
• Provide daily updates to Program Supervisor and Manager
• Report critical incidents to Program Supervisor
• Support youths in achieving their personal goals
• Maintain activity and service records consistently
• Compile case data for stakeholder reporting
Requirements:
• Minimum one year experience with complex behavioral youth
• Robust knowledge of mental health care best practices
• Excellent written and verbal communication skills
• Relevant post-secondary education in Youth Care or Social Work preferred
• Valid Alberta Class 5 Driver's License and reliable vehicle
